About Jay
My teaching style revolves around ensuring the enjoyability of Social Sciences for the student. Depending on the learning profile, this could include working through real life examples, challenges or visual activities.
I like to prepare students in an engaging format, optimistic that this will build their confidence for the examination and independent learning.
As a person who vividly recalls their schooling experience, I don’t only share knowledge of the syllabus and exam strategy, but I also offer insight as a mentor. I remember studying at a polytechnic ad then making a shift into a grammar school by exams and tests before i did the same to get into the London School of Economics.
When I am not tutoring or trading the financial markets, I am enjoying time with family and friends.

1. Warm-up & Goal Setting (5 mins)
Quick recap of the previous session to activate prior knowledge.
Briefly discuss goals for the session (e.g., “Understand X concept,” “Complete Y questions”).
2. Guided & Independent Practice (35 mins)
Introduce the topic with examples or visuals.
Work through a few problems together, encouraging critical thinking and discussion.
Allow the student to try similar problems independently, providing feedback as they work.
3. Review & Next Steps (5 mins)
Ask the student to summarize key points or solve a quick question to check understanding.
Assign a brief, relevant task to reinforce the lesson.
Conclude by highlighting their progress and previewing the next session.
